One of the most common methods people consider is searching online. While you might stumble upon some information through online searches, the reliability and accuracy of such information are questionable. Many websites claim to offer comprehensive arrest records, but these often lack verification and can contain outdated or entirely fabricated information. It's extremely important to treat information found through these channels with extreme caution and not rely on it as definitive proof. In fact, relying on unverified online sources could lead to significant misunderstandings and potentially damage your reputation or relationships.

So, how to see if someone has been arrested in a reliable and legal manner? The most reliable way to obtain information about arrests is to check public records at the county level. Each county typically maintains its own database of criminal records, including arrests. However, the accessibility of these records varies from state to state and even county to county. Some jurisdictions may make arrest records readily available online, while others require an in-person visit or a formal request. You'll need to know the specific county where the alleged arrest took place to begin your search.

To find the relevant county records, you'll typically need information such as the individual's full name, date of birth, and potentially the date of the alleged arrest if you have it. Many county websites offer online search portals for criminal records, allowing you to search using this information. However, be prepared for potentially complicated navigation and varying levels of user-friendliness across different county websites. Some counties may require you to pay a fee for accessing the records. Keep in mind that even with official county records, the information may not be completely up-to-date, as the process of recording and updating records can sometimes be delayed.

Another avenue to explore is contacting the local law enforcement agency directly. This could be the county sheriff's office or the local police department. They are often the primary source of information on arrests within their jurisdiction. Be aware that they may not be able to release all information due to privacy concerns or ongoing investigations. You might need to provide a valid reason for requesting the information, and they may require you to fill out specific forms or provide identification.

Finally, consider the use of professional background check services. These services specialize in compiling and verifying information from various sources, including public records. While they typically charge a fee, they offer a more streamlined and potentially more comprehensive search than trying to navigate multiple county websites or law enforcement agencies individually. However, it's crucial to choose a reputable and established background check service to ensure the accuracy and legality of their methods. Always check their credentials and reviews before engaging their services.
